“The pathogenesis of tardive dyskinesia (TD) may involve neurodegeneration and associated dysfunction of brain-derived AZD1480 chemical structure neurotrophic factor (BDNF) for the survival and maintenance of function in neurons. We therefore compared serum BDNF levels in schizophrenic patients with (n = 129) and without TD (n = 235), and normal controls (n = 323). Assessments included the abnormal involuntary movement scale (AIMS) and the positive and negative syndrome scale (PANSS). Our results were that patients with TD had lower serum BDNF levels than those without TD and normals. Lower serum BDNF levels were correlated with greater PANSS negative subscores, but not correlated with the AIMS scores. Serum BDNF levels did not differ between patients on typical and atypical antipsychotics and were not correlated with antipsychotic doses or years of exposure. We concluded that decreased BDNF levels might be associated with TD pathophysiology and more negative symptoms of schizophrenia. (C) 2011 Elsevier Ireland Ltd. All rights reserved.”
“It is well known that lesions morphologically identical with focal

segmental glomerulosclerosis (FSGS) may appear in IgA nephropathy (IgAN). Capsular adhesions without underlying clonidine abnormalities in the tuft, often the first sign of FSGS, are frequent in IgAN. In this retrospective study, a new cohort of 128 adult patients with IgAN was used to validate the new Oxford classification system of IgAN, and shown to have highly significant associations with clinical and outcome parameters. We then used these patients to determine the extent to which IgAN could be accounted for in terms of FSGS. Some form of lesion consistent with FSGS, notably hyalinosis and collapsing glomerulopathy, was found in 101 of these patients. No glomerular lesions were found in 16 patients, and 11 had mild lesions not definable as FSGS. Those with FSGS had significantly worse renal survival at 80 months than those without.
